Our device is designed to use at home, twice a day (morning and evening), for 20 minutes per treatment session. Symptoms typically begin to recede after 2 weeks of daily use - however, it may take 30-45 days to experience results. It is important to use the device every day. If you do not experience any results after 45 days of twice-daily use, you may return the device for a refund. The device may be safely used in conjunction with medication. Do not stop or reduce your medication without consulting your doctor. Meet our Medical Advisory Board
